Abstract Background: Toxoplasma gondii is an intracellular parasite. It is considered one of the major causes of miscarriage and inhibits fetal development, in early pregnancy. Objectives: This study aimed to estimate interleukin-17A IL-17A), tumor necrosis factor alpha (TNF-α), and LTF levels in Toxoplasmosis-infected pregnant women who miscarried. Materials and Methods: The research was conducted from July 2022 to February 2023. A total of 91 serum samples were collected from pregnant women who had experienced abortion and who attended medical attention in public hospitals and private medical clinics in the governorates of Salah al-Din and Kirkuk. The enzyme-linked immunosorbent assay (ELISA) technique was used to evaluate IL-17A, TNF-α, and LTF levels in Toxoplasmosis-infected pregnant women. Results: The IgG ELISA test revealed 77 positive samples (84.61%) and 14 negative samples (15.3%), whereas IgM ELISA test showed 84 positive samples (92.3%) and 7 negative samples (7.6%). IL-17A levels were significantly higher in patients, with an average concentration of 330.8 ± 17.4 pg/mL, compared to the control group, whose average concentration was 249 ± 73.3 pg/mL. Similarly, TNF-a levels in patients were signified higher compared to the control group, with a mean of 166.4 ± 13.1 pg/mL,100.5 ± 13.2 pg/mL, respectively. LTF levels were significantly higher in patients, with an average concentration of 50.8 3.2 pg/mL, compared to the control group, whose average concentration was 29.6 12.4 pg/mL. Conclusions: The study shows elevated levels of IL-17A, TNF-a, and Lactoferrin in patients.
